Recognizing Tax Deadlines
Comprehending tax deadlines is vital for both specific taxpayers and businesses to avoid fines and make certain compliance with federal and state guidelines. Sticking to these due dates not just avoids pricey fines yet likewise promotes much better monetary planning and administration. The primary due date for individual taxpayers generally falls on April 15, requiring the entry of federal earnings tax obligation returns. Services have different due dates relying on their framework, with corporations usually dealing with a various date, such as March 15 for S firms - Tax credits and incentives.
Additionally, it is important to recognize expansions. While taxpayers may declare an extension, this just postpones the filing day and does not extend the target date for repayment. Failure to remit any kind of owed tax obligations by the initial deadline can lead to interest and fines. State tax obligation target dates might differ; as a result, seeking advice from a tax expert familiar with both government and state regulations is suggested.
Organizing Your Financial Documents
Organizing your monetary papers is a crucial action in planning for tax obligation period, as it streamlines the procedure and guarantees you have all required details at your fingertips. Begin by gathering all appropriate paperwork, consisting of W-2s, 1099s, receipts, and financial institution statements. A systematic technique can prevent last-minute shuffles and lower the risk of missing out on crucial paperwork.
Produce marked folders-- both electronic and physical-- classified by group, such as income, costs, and reductions. This approach not only simplifies access yet additionally helps with exact record-keeping. For electronic documents, consider utilizing cloud storage space options to ensure accessibility and back-up.
It is additionally suggested to preserve a list of files needed for your certain tax scenario. Regularly upgrading this checklist as you get brand-new forms throughout the year can save time in the future. In addition, do not neglect the relevance of keeping records for previous years, as they may be needed for contrast or to sustain claims.
Common Tax Obligation Deductions to Consider
![](https://www.frostpllc.com/wp-content/uploads/2020/03/AgHome-300x114.png)
Maximizing your tax financial savings usually entails recognizing and declaring common deductions that can substantially decrease your taxable income. Comprehending these reductions is important for taking advantage of your income tax return.
Among one of the most often ignored reductions is the standard reduction, which differs based on declaring standing. For numerous taxpayers, this can provide substantial financial savings without the requirement for itemizing costs. Additionally, if you are freelance, you may be qualified to deduct overhead such as home workplace costs, materials, and travel.
One more important reduction pertains to clinical expenditures. If your unreimbursed medical costs exceed a particular percent of your adjusted gross earnings, you may subtract the unwanted. Additionally, contributions to retired life accounts can also act as a significant reduction, permitting you to conserve for the future while reducing your gross income.
